There’s something undeniably quintessential about a classic roadside food stand in the heat of a Vermont summer. For residents of Bennington, The Freeze offers exactly that kind of nostalgic comfort. Whether you’re craving a hearty burger or a towering soft-serve cone, this local institution continues to deliver the simple pleasures we all look for when the weather warms up.

A Standout Spot Among Restaurants in Bennington VT

The Atmosphere and Charm of Bennington VT Ice Cream

As you approach The Freeze, the iconic blue and white sign, complete with cartoonish icicles, immediately sets the tone, as captured in the provided image.png. It’s a no-frills, walk-up window experience that transports you back to simpler times.
